I got really excited when I read that bwin finally launched a real money poker app for the iPad (this used to be linked bwin but they asked me to remove the link)

The iPad and other tablets are made for playing poker on. You can do it everywhere, on the couch, in bed, on the bus! So I had real high hopes when I downloaded the app from App Store.

iPad is not the same form factor as the iPhone!

The iPad app is just a copy of the iPhone app as you can see in the images below. I understand that it is very easy from a technical perspective to implement a copy of the iPhone as an iPad app. But is it the right way to do it?

It is not! The iPad is a completely different form factor with its own advantages! So bwin should really design for it!

I expected to be able to play on multiple tables on the iPad, as well as having a ”real” lobby to choose which tables I want to play at.

My advice to bwin is to really design from a player perspective and not a technical perspective. If done that way then I am sure that the app would not be a complete copy of the iPhone app.
